+void TestMainWindow::aConversationStaysWhileAnyMessageMatches()
+{
+ // The reported case: a 44-message thread with two replies still unread.
+ // Reading one message must not evict the conversation.
+ const Config config;
+ MainWindow window(config);
+
+ auto *model = window.findChild<ThreadListModel *>();
+ auto *queryEdit =
+ window.findChild<QLineEdit *>(QStringLiteral("queryEdit"));
+ QVERIFY(model && queryEdit);
+
+ queryEdit->setText(
+ config.resolvedQuery(Config::builtinFilter(QStringLiteral("unread")),
+ QString()));
+
+ ThreadSummary other = makeThread(QStringLiteral("t1"),
+ QStringList{ QStringLiteral("unread") });
+ other.totalCount = 1;
+ ThreadSummary big = makeThread(QStringLiteral("t2"),
+ QStringList{ QStringLiteral("unread") });
+ big.totalCount = 44;
+ model->appendBatch({ other, big });
+
+ // One message of the conversation is read, and specifically the one its
+ // ROW displays: naming any other id makes the model answer "no thread" and
+ // the test measures nothing, passing against an eviction that judges on
+ // the card's own tags. The union still says unread, so the row stays.
+ window.sendMessageTagChangeForTesting({ big.firstMessageId }, {},
+ { QStringLiteral("unread") },
+ QStringLiteral("Mark read"));
+
+ QCOMPARE(model->rowCount(QModelIndex()), 2);
+ QCOMPARE(model->threadAt(1).threadId, QStringLiteral("t2"));
+
+ // The same question put to the judgement ITSELF, which is where the union
+ // rule lives. The send path above reaches it only for a thread of one, so
+ // asserting through that path alone would let an eviction judging the
+ // card's own tags pass: the long thread is filtered out before the model
+ // is ever asked. Here the row is named directly, and the only thing
+ // keeping it is that its union still carries `unread` while the message
+ // its card draws no longer does.
+ QVERIFY2(!model->messageById(big.firstMessageId)
+ .tags.contains(QStringLiteral("unread")),
+ "the fixture's card message is still unread, so this assertion "
+ "cannot tell the union apart from the card's own tags");
+ model->removeThreadsWithoutTag(QStringList{ QStringLiteral("t2") },
+ QStringLiteral("unread"));
+ QCOMPARE(model->rowCount(QModelIndex()), 2);
+
+ // And the counterpart, so the test is about the union and not about
+ // nothing ever being evicted: a one-message row's union IS its message, so
+ // reading it takes the row out at once.
+ window.sendMessageTagChangeForTesting({ other.firstMessageId }, {},
+ { QStringLiteral("unread") },
+ QStringLiteral("Mark read"));
+
+ QCOMPARE(model->rowCount(QModelIndex()), 1);
+ QCOMPARE(model->threadAt(0).threadId, QStringLiteral("t2"));
+}
